If you think that you hear more about WordPress than any other website builder, you’re not mistaken. WordPress runs 32% of the internet and is the most popular content management system (CMS) for the 7th year in a row. Each day, over 500 new sites are built using WordPress, and nearly 17 posts are published every second on the site.

Why is WordPress such a popular CMS, and why should you use it for your own site? Let’s find out what makes WordPress a top pick for web developers.

It’s free and open-source

WordPress is an open-source software platform that is free for everyone to use, edit and redistribute. You don’t need to do anything fancy to build a site on WordPress. Simply visit its official website and download it from there.

It’s easy to use

WordPress is relatively easy to learn and use. Even people with little coding experience can navigate WordPress. Once the website is created, you can add content to your blog without using code. All you have to do is drop in the content, add an image and upload the post, and WordPress will do the rest for you.

Create any website you want

WordPress is more than a CMS. It offers full flexibility to build your own website, whether it’s an ecommerce site, membership website or knowledge-base website. To give your site a distinct look and feel, a great collection of WP plugins are available. Many of them are free and will add more functionality to your site.

It’s secure

WordPress has high standards for security and updates its software regularly. To prevent your website from being vulnerable, be sure that you always update your website to the latest version. Also, be cautious about the plugins you download.

It’s SEO friendly

Google ranks websites according to the parameters it meets. The more that is checked off the list, the higher the website will rank in the SERPs. WordPress makes it easy to build an SEO-friendly website. Here are some of the elements that are automatically built into WordPress sites:

  • Good coding
  • Fast load times
  • Responsive designs
  • XML sitemap
  • Simple navigation
  • Image optimization
  • Social media integration

It’s fully customizable

WordPress is highly customizable, especially considering that it’s free. When you choose a template, you can change the colors, design and features. To make these changes, you don’t need to change the code. WordPress lets you customize the details using a familiar control panel.

It has a large following

If you’re struggling with something on WordPress, help isn’t far away. With so many people using WordPress, it’s easy to find help in the community. Not only does WordPress have an official support forum, but also there are plenty of other forums you can gain insight from.

Overall, WordPress is an excellent tool for building websites and managing content.
